Output 31ff0043c8b411959ec485d294e4877164f27b0d81d3fd207929d2241bbf5f50:0

value
2682310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 542d34cd6d5788b91a7507e669d9538bcd0cfacc OP_EQUALVERIFY OP_CHECKSIG
address
18g5v6nWZ1U53rY45NLkHbnsEa7ZUoux8r
transaction
31ff0043c8b411959ec485d294e4877164f27b0d81d3fd207929d2241bbf5f50
spent
true